The American Denim Heritage

Denim was first introduced to America in the late 19th century, primarily as durable workwear for laborers and miners. The fabric was tough and long-lasting, qualities that made it an attractive option for workers who needed clothing that could withstand the rigors of their jobs.

The iconic blue jeans we know today emerged from this heritage, especially popularized by brands like Levi’s, which created its first pair in 1873. Fast forward to the modern era, and denim remains synonymous with American identity, embracing various styles and trends that evolve season after season.

Current Landscape of USA Denim Manufacturers

The landscape of denim manufacturing in the USA has evolved significantly over the years. Once dominated by colossal factories and mass production, today’s market features a blend of artisanal craft and technological advancements. Manufacturers are now focused on sustainability, ethical practices, and quality over quantity.

Many American denim manufacturers, such as Cone Denim and American Eagle, have incorporated eco-friendly techniques, leveraging innovations like waterless dyeing and organic cotton to meet the demands of environmentally conscious consumers. This shift reflects a growing awareness among companies about their environmental footprint and the importance of sustainable manufacturing practices.

Prominent USA Denim Manufacturers

1. Cone Denim: Founded in 1891, Cone Denim has been a pioneer in denim manufacturing. With a commitment to craftsmanship and sustainability, they supply denim to some of the world’s most recognized brands.

2. Lee Jeans: A staple in American fashion, Lee has not only provided high-quality denim for decades but has also embraced innovative manufacturing practices to minimize environmental impact.

3. Wrangler: Known for their rugged jeans designed for cowboys and working professionals, Wrangler has maintained a strong foothold in America’s denim industry with its commitment to quality.

4. American Eagle: This contemporary retailer has successfully married fashion with denim manufacturing, appealing to a younger demographic while championing sustainable practices.

Technological Innovations in Denim Production

The denim industry in the USA is not just about tradition; it’s also about innovation. Manufacturers have started utilizing cutting-edge technologies to enhance production efficiency and reduce waste. Techniques like laser engraving for designs, waterless dye technology, and the use of recycled materials are just a few ways the industry is moving forward.

The rise of 3D-knitting technology allows for customized fits and reduced fabric waste, showcasing how American denim manufacturers are leading the charge in tech-driven fashion. This technological advancement not only modernizes the manufacturing process but also caters to the growing demand for personalized clothing.

Challenges Facing USA Denim Manufacturers

Despite the thriving landscape, American denim manufacturers face several challenges. Global competition, especially from countries with lower labor costs, poses a significant threat. Moreover, manufacturers must constantly adapt to changing consumer preferences and behavior, which can fluctuate with fashion trends and sustainability demands.

To remain competitive, many brands are investing heavily in marketing, emphasizing their American roots and the story behind their products. Brands that effectively communicate their brand values, such as sustainability, ethical labor practices, and community support, are more likely to resonate with today’s conscientious consumers.

Consumer Trends and Future Directions

The ‘buy local’ movement has gained significant momentum, encouraging consumers to invest in American-made products over foreign imports. This trend is particularly strong among younger consumers who prioritize sustainability and ethical practices in their purchasing decisions.

As a result, USA denim manufacturers are capitalizing on this trend by highlighting their manufacturing processes, sourcing of materials, and community involvement. Brands that invest in storytelling—sharing the narrative behind their products—are seeing increased engagement and loyalty from consumers who value transparency.
